Hello, Anders - If all you're looking for is paid subscriptions for content, CiviCRM is probably overkill. CiviCRM is more of a set of tools for members than an access tool. It provides donation tracking, event registration, and case management. You might want to look at Community Builder and Community Builder Subs as an option, at Joomlapolis .
